List-Unsubscribe: , List-Archive: List-Post: List-Help: List-Subscribe: , X-List-Received-Date: Sat, 30 Mar 2013 13:53:32 -0000 The code filled with #ifdef GMIME_ATLEAST_26 is difficult to read. Abstract gpg context creation into a function, with separate implementations for GMime 2.4 and 2.6, to clarify the code. There should be no functional changes. --- crypto.c | 66 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++------------------ 1 file changed, 47 insertions(+), 19 deletions(-) diff --git a/crypto.c b/crypto.c index cb361e1..9736517 100644 --- a/crypto.c +++ b/crypto.c @@ -20,6 +20,48 @@ #include "notmuch-client.h" +#ifdef GMIME_ATLEAST_26 + +/* Create a GPG context (GMime 2.6) */ +static notmuch_crypto_context_t * +create_gpg_context (void) +{ + notmuch_crypto_context_t *gpgctx; + + /* TODO: GMimePasswordRequestFunc */ + gpgctx = g_mime_gpg_context_new (NULL, "gpg"); + if (! gpgctx) + return NULL; + + g_mime_gpg_context_set_use_agent ((GMimeGpgContext *) gpgctx, TRUE); + g_mime_gpg_context_set_always_trust ((GMimeGpgContext *) gpgctx, FALSE); + + return gpgctx; +} + +#else /* GMIME_ATLEAST_26 */ + +/* Create a GPG context (GMime 2.4) */ +static notmuch_crypto_context_t * +create_gpg_context (void) +{ + GMimeSession *session; + notmuch_crypto_context_t *gpgctx; + + session = g_object_new (g_mime_session_get_type (), NULL); + gpgctx = g_mime_gpg_context_new (session, "gpg"); + g_object_unref (session); + + if (! gpgctx) + return NULL; + + g_mime_gpg_context_set_always_trust ((GMimeGpgContext *) gpgctx, FALSE); + + return gpgctx; +} + +#endif /* GMIME_ATLEAST_26 */ + /* for the specified protocol return the context pointer (initializing * if needed) */ notmuch_crypto_context_t * @@ -33,28 +75,14 @@ notmuch_crypto_get_context (notmuch_crypto_t *crypto, const char *protocol) * parameter names as defined in this document are * case-insensitive." Thus, we use strcasecmp for the protocol. */ - if ((strcasecmp (protocol, "application/pgp-signature") == 0) - || (strcasecmp (protocol, "application/pgp-encrypted") == 0)) { - if (!crypto->gpgctx) { -#ifdef GMIME_ATLEAST_26 - /* TODO: GMimePasswordRequestFunc */ - crypto->gpgctx = g_mime_gpg_context_new (NULL, "gpg"); -#else - GMimeSession* session = g_object_new (g_mime_session_get_type(), NULL); - crypto->gpgctx = g_mime_gpg_context_new (session, "gpg"); - g_object_unref (session); -#endif - if (crypto->gpgctx) { -#ifdef GMIME_ATLEAST_26 - g_mime_gpg_context_set_use_agent ((GMimeGpgContext*) crypto->gpgctx, TRUE); -#endif - g_mime_gpg_context_set_always_trust ((GMimeGpgContext*) crypto->gpgctx, FALSE); - } else { + if (strcasecmp (protocol, "application/pgp-signature") == 0 || + strcasecmp (protocol, "application/pgp-encrypted") == 0) { + if (! crypto->gpgctx) { + crypto->gpgctx = create_gpg_context (); + if (! crypto->gpgctx) fprintf (stderr, "Failed to construct gpg context.\n"); - } } cryptoctx = crypto->gpgctx; - } else { fprintf (stderr, "Unknown or unsupported cryptographic protocol.\n"); } -- 1.7.10.4
